"Retired Vice Adm. James Stockdale, a former prisoner of war and
Ross Perot's running mate in 1992, has died, the Navy announced Tuesday. He was 81.

The Navy did not provide a cause of death but said he was suffering from
Alzheimer's disease. He died at his home in Coronado, Calif.

In the 1992 presidential election, Stockdale became independent candidate Perot's vice presidential running mate, initially as a stand-in on the ticket but later as the candidate.

Stockdale gave a stumbling performance in the nationally televised vice-presidential debate against
Dan Quayle and
Al Gore and later said he didn't feel comfortable in the public eye.

During the debate, he commented on an exchange between Quayle and Gore:

"I think America is seeing right now the reason this nation is in gridlock. The trickle-downs and the tax-and-spends, or whatever you want to call them, are at swords point."
